Anatomical Visualization is the systematic representation and illustration of biological structures, organs, and systems through various visual mediums and techniques, serving as a crucial bridge between medical science, design, and education. This multidisciplinary field combines artistic precision with scientific accuracy to create detailed depictions of human and animal anatomy for educational, medical, and research purposes. The practice dates back to ancient civilizations, where early anatomists created detailed drawings to document their observations, evolving significantly through the Renaissance period with groundbreaking anatomical illustrations that set standards for medical visualization. Modern anatomical visualization encompasses a wide range of methodologies, from traditional hand-drawn illustrations to advanced 3D modeling, augmented reality, and interactive digital platforms, each serving specific purposes in medical education and communication. The field requires a deep understanding of both biological structures and design principles, including color theory, perspective, and spatial relationships, to effectively communicate complex anatomical information. Contemporary practitioners utilize cutting-edge software and visualization techniques to create dynamic, interactive models that can be manipulated in real-time, allowing for enhanced understanding of anatomical relationships and functions. The field continues to evolve with technological advancements, incorporating artificial intelligence and machine learning to generate more accurate and detailed visualizations, while maintaining the fundamental principles of clear communication and educational value.
